Massive Maui Wildfires Fueled by Hurricane Dora Cut Power and 911 Service for Thousands

“We are already in communication with other hospital systems about relieving the burden—the reality is that we need to fly people out of Maui to give them burn support because Maui hospital cannot do extensive burn treatment,” Hawaii’s acting Governor Sylvia Luke said. “We’re dealing with major transportation issues.

Hawaii Wildfires Burn Structures On MauiHawaii Wildfires Burn Structures On MauiHigh winds have fanned wildfires in Hawaii, prompting evacuations. Hawaii Lt. Gov. Sylvia Luke told CNN that the hospital system on Maui is overburdened with burn patients and people suffering from inhalation. More than 14,000 homes and businesses on Maui were without power early Wednesday. The fires have been fanned by wind gusts of 40 to 60 mph.
